Build Quality and Notable Features
The SIG SAUER P320 platform has earned a reputation for reliable striker-fired operation and modularity. This build leans into that with an XCarry laser-engraved module that provides the wider XCarry footprint for improved purchase and recoil control. The Spectre 3.9″ optic-ready slide lets you mount mini reflex optics without gunsmithing, and the included Sig front night sight paired with a fixed rear sight delivers a simple, high-visibility sight picture in low light.

Optics, Sights, and Sight Picture
An optic-ready Spectre slide removes a common barrier to reflex mounting. Whether you prefer a 1x mini red dot for defensive scenarios or a small reflex for competition and duty use, this slide makes optics integration straightforward. The factory Sig front night sight increases front sight acquisition at dusk or dawn and pairs naturally with the fixed rear sight for a robust iron-sight fallback.
Handling, Controls, and Ergonomics
The ambidextrous slide lock is a practical touch for shooters who favor either hand or who train for off-hand transitions. The XCarry module’s grip geometry encourages a higher, more aggressive hold — the sort of grip that produces controllable recoil and fast, consistent follow-up shots. Combined with the lower bore axis typical of P320 frames, expect predictable muzzle rise and quick recovery.
